Four Rights. The committee, its members reported, found "much that has shocked us, and much that has made us feel ashamed." The committee felt that everyone in the U.S. was entitled to the protection of four basic rights: to safety. and security of person, to citizenship and its privileges, to equality of opportunity, to freedom of conscience and expression. At present only freedom of conscience and expression, said the committee, is "relatively secure...
